JUSTICE NAVANITI PRASAD SINGH ORAL ORDER 14-01-2015 Learned counsel for the petitioner fairly states that the payments have been sent to the college concerned by the University. His only grievance is with regard to deduction of salary of 131 days, allegedly of strike period, which, he contends he had more than compensated by extra classes. Be that as it may, the petitioner may take such appropriate remedy as is available to him. The aforesaid grievance cannot be adjudicated in these proceedings. With this observation, this application stands disposed of.
